The melon fruit fly, Bactrocera cucurbitae (Coquillett) (Diptera: Tephritidae) is distributed widely in temperate, tropical, and sub-tropical regions of the world. Fruit flies cause up to 50 % damage of cucurbits (York, 1992) whereas melon damage may be of 100% (Atwal and Dhaliwal, 2005). Among them, cucurbit fruit fly, Bactrocera cucurbitae Coquillett is the major pest responsible for considerable damage (Butani and Jotwani, 1984). On Reunion Island, Bactrocera cucurbitae (Coquillett), Dacus ciliatus (Loew), and Dacus demmerezi (Bezzi) cause severe damage to Cucurbit crops. Around these a necrosis may occur. damage of cucurbits [1]. is considered as a serious pest of pointed gourd. Attacked fruit usually shows punctures (made by females while laying eggs). Small holes on the fruits are visible when the maggot leaves the fruit. The OFF and three other exotic fruit fly species have become established in Hawaii; Bactrocera cucurbitae (melon fly), Bactrcocera latifrons (solanum fruit fly), Cerititas capitata (med fly), all of which are a constant threat to the U.S. mainland.
